1 And it came to pass after twenty years, in which Solomon built the house of the Lord, and his own house,
expletis autem viginti annis postquam aedificavit Salomon domum Domini et domum suam
2 that Solomon rebuilt the cities which Chiram had given to Solomon, and caused the children of Israel to dwell in them.
civitates quas dederat Hiram Salomoni aedificavit et habitare ibi fecit filios Israhel
3 And Solomon came to Baesoba, and fortified it.
abiit quoque in Emath Suba et obtinuit eam
4 And he built Thoedmor in the wilderness, and all the strong cities which he built in Emath.
et aedificavit Palmyram in deserto et alias civitates munitissimas aedificavit in Emath
5 And he built Baethoron the upper, and Baethoron the lower, strong cities, —they had walls, gates, and bars;
extruxitque Bethoron superiorem et Bethoron inferiorem civitates muratas habentes portas et vectes et seras
6 and Balaath, and all the strong cities which Solomon had, and all his chariot cities, and cities of horsemen, and all things that Solomon desired according to his desire of building, in Jerusalem, and in Libanus, and in all his kingdom.
Baalath etiam et omnes urbes firmissimas quae fuerunt Salomonis cunctasque urbes quadrigarum et urbes equitum omnia quae voluit Salomon atque disposuit aedificavit in Hierusalem et in Libano et in universa terra potestatis suae
7 [As for] all the people that was left of the Chettites, and the Amorites, and the Pherezites, and the Evites, and the Jebusites, who are not of Israel,
omnem populum qui derelictus fuerat de Hettheis et Amorreis et Ferezeis et Eveis et Iebuseis qui non erant de stirpe Israhel
8 but were of the children of them whom the children Israel destroyed not, that were left after them in the land, even them did Solomon make tributaries to this day.
de filiis eorum et de posteris quos non interfecerant filii Israhel subiugavit Salomon in tributarios usque in diem hanc
9 But Solomon did not make any of the children of Israel servants in his kingdom; for, behold, [they were] warriors and rulers, and mighty [men], and captains of chariots and horsemen.
porro de filiis Israhel non posuit ut servirent operibus regis ipsi enim erant viri bellatores et duces primi et principes quadrigarum et equitum eius
10 And these are the chiefs of the officers of king Solomon, two hundred and fifty overseeing the work among the people.
omnes autem principes exercitus regis Salomonis fuerunt ducenti quinquaginta qui erudiebant populum
11 And Solomon brought up the daughter of Pharao from the city of David to the house which he had built for her: for he said, My wife shall not dwell in the city of David, the king of Israel, for [the place] is holy into which the ark of the Lord has entered.
filiam vero Pharaonis transtulit de civitate David in domum quam aedificaverat ei dixit enim non habitabit uxor mea in domo David regis Israhel eo quod sanctificata sit quia ingressa est eam arca Domini
12 Then Solomon offered up to the Lord whole burnt offerings on the altar which he had built to the Lord before the temple,
tunc obtulit Salomon holocausta Domino super altare Domini quod extruxerat ante porticum
13 according to the daily rate, to offer up [sacrifices] according to the commandments of Moses, on the sabbaths, and at the new moons, and at the feasts, three times in the year, at the feast of unleavened bread, and at the feast of weeks, and at the feast of tabernacles.
ut per singulos dies offerretur in eo iuxta praeceptum Mosi in sabbatis et in kalendis et in festis diebus ter per annum id est in sollemnitate azymorum et in sollemnitate ebdomadarum et in sollemnitate tabernaculorum
14 And he established, according to the order of his father David, the courses of the priests, and [that] according to their public ministrations: and the Levites [were appointed] over their charges, to praise and minister before the priests according to the daily order: and the porters were appointed according to their courses to the different gates: for thus [were] the commandments of David the man of God.
et constituit iuxta dispositionem David patris sui officia sacerdotum in ministeriis suis et Levitas in ordine suo ut laudarent et ministrarent coram sacerdotibus iuxta ritum uniuscuiusque diei et ianitores in divisionibus suis per portam et portam sic enim praeceperat David homo Dei
15 They transgressed not the commandments of the king concerning the priests and the Levites with regard to everything else, and with regard to the treasures.
nec praetergressi sunt de mandatis regis tam sacerdotes quam Levitae ex omnibus quae praeceperat et in custodiis thesaurorum
16 Now all the work had been prepared from the day when the foundation was laid, until Solomon finished the house of the Lord.
omnes inpensas praeparatas habuit Salomon ex eo die quo fundavit domum Domini usque in diem quo perfecit eam
17 Then Solomon went to Gasion Gaber, and to Aelath near the sea in the land of Idumea.
tunc abiit Salomon in Hesiongaber et in Ahilath ad oram maris Rubri quae est in terra Edom
18 And Chiram sent by the hand of his servants ships, and servants skilled in naval affairs; and they went with the servants of Solomon to Sophira, and brought thence four hundred and fifty talents of gold, and they came to king Solomon.
misit autem ei Hiram per manum servorum suorum naves et nautas gnaros maris et abierunt cum servis Salomonis in Ophir tuleruntque inde quadringenta quinquaginta talenta auri et adtulerunt ad regem Salomonem
